In an interesting (and growing) trend in the US, apparently at least 3 states have banned filming and photographing police officers on duty. It’s an interesting situation, apparently based on the proliferation of YouTube videos of police violence and brutality!!
No commentary from me on this one, everyone will have their own opinion – given the mini-flurry regarding photography in public places (underground train stations in particular), this is another extension of the same theory…
